Osaka (KIX) to Altintas (KZR)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Kansai International Airport (KIX) in Osaka, Japan to Zafer Airport (KZR) in Altintas, Turkey is 8,790 kilometers (5,462 miles / 4,746 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 11h, flying northwest at a heading of 310°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ting Japan with Turkey.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 04:43 in Osaka, it's 22:43 in Altintas. With a 6-hour time difference, travelers should plan for significant jet lag. It typically takes one day per hour of time difference to fully adjust.

There is a significant elevation difference of 3,301 feet between the two airports. Zafer Airport sits higher than Kansai International Airport.

The return flight from Altintas (KZR) to Osaka (KIX) follows a heading of 54° (northe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
